Terrific Tote

I wanted to make something special for my coworker for Christmas. She’s been with us almost a year and has really been such a help and a nice presence in the office. I wasn’t quite sure what style to make for her but then I saw this great looking tote pattern and decided that would be a perfect work bag she could use. I already have a lot of tote patterns but figured this one would be a good one to add to my list. Mostly I downloaded it because the pattern has an option for a patchwork version that I really want to try. I haven’t done much patchwork/piecing yet so that would be a good challenge. But I decided to make the regular version since I was strapped for time.

My coworker is very into Disney so my sister and I went to the big Joann’s store to see what licensed fabric they had. They were running a great deal over Christmas break. They had a ton of stuff - Disney, Marvel, etc. I found a great, vibrant fabric of old Disney posters but figured that would be better as a lining - otherwise the bag would be very in-your-face. I found a more muted blue/white line drawing fabric for the outside that I thought would pair nicely with some solid red accents.

The pattern came together very easily. It was a nice front pocket feature and an inside zip pocket as well. You can watch the whole process of making this bag in my YouTube video: https://youtu.be/fv0cxRl5Tpg

The Details:
Pattern: The Terrific Tote by Rosie Taylor Crafts
Interfacing: SF101 and Fusible Fleece
Finished bag size: Large 14”w x 14”h, 5”d
